Alphabet's Waymo Unit, Uber Expand Autonomous Ride Service Area in Austin, Texas

Alphabet's (GOOG) Waymo unit and Uber (UBER) said Thursday they have expanded their autonomous ride service area in Austin, Texas, to cover 90 square miles from the previous 37 square miles.

The expanded area now stretches from North to South Austin and includes neighborhoods like Crestview, Windsor Park, Sunset Valley, and Franklin Park, along with key locations such as The Domain and McKinney Falls State Park, the companies said.

The service offers fully autonomous rides 24/7 with no waitlists or special requirements, they added.

The companies added that more than 100 Waymo vehicles are currently operating through the Uber app in Austin, with plans to increase that number significantly.
